Sensational Crabmeat Fondue
TOTAL TIME: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
YIELD: 8 cups.
We entertain a lot, and luxurious crab fondue makes guests feel indulged. —Debbie Obert, Middleburg, Florida
Ingredients
-
1/2 cup butter, cubed
-
3 green onions, finely chopped
-
2 packages (8 ounces each) imitation crabmeat, coarsley chopped
-
2 cups whole milk
-
1/2 cup white wine or chicken broth
-
1/4 teaspoon pepper
-
2 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ese
-
2 cups shredded Swiss cheese
-
2 cups shredded Gruyere or additional shredded Swiss cheese
-
1 cup cubed Velveeta
-
Cubed French bread
Directions
-
1.
In a 6-qt. stockpot, cook butter over medium-high heat. Add onions: cook and stir until tender. Add crab; cook 2-3 minutes longer or until heated through. Stir in milk, wine and pepper; heat until bubbles form around sides of pan.
-
2.
Reduce heat to medium-low. Add 1/2 cup Monterey Jack cheese; stir constantly until almost completely melted. Continue adding the cheeses, 1/2 cup at a time, allowing cheese to almost melt completely between additions. Cook and stir until mixture is thickened and smooth.
-
3.
Transfer to a heated fondue pot; keep fondue bubbling gently. Serve with bread cubes.
Nutrition Facts
1/4 cup: 144 calories, 11g fat (6g saturated fat), 34mg cholesterol, 257mg sodium, 3g carbohydrate (1g sugars, 0 fiber), 8g protein.
